Transaction 881d7f27f619a346246a502eb74e07ca4f060bb6324a1a13aa7bc1ce30885220
1 Input
1 Output
-
881d7f27f619a346246a502eb74e07ca4f060bb6324a1a13aa7bc1ce30885220:0
- value
- 56858847
- script pubkey
- OP_0 OP_PUSHBYTES_20 062a25d8f96caae4c63022565a9363ec50374e7b
- address
- bc1qqc4ztk8edj4wf33syft94ymra3grwnnmzqnw5z